Patient's Query

Hi doctor,

My mother is a diabetic and also hypertension patient. She is 66 years old. She is on regular diabetes and anti-hypertensive medicine. Now, she has severe cold, nasal congestion and ear congestion. Which medicine can be taken? Will Cetirizine be effective?

Answered by Dr. Pooja Pardhi

Hi,

Welcome to icliniq.com. I have gone through your query and can understand your concern. I suggest tablet Allegra 180 mg (Fexofenadine) twice daily for five days. One tablet is to be taken in the morning and one at night after meals. Consult her doctor, discuss with him or her and take the medicine with consent. Try to maintain a gap of at least three hours between diabetic medicines and Allegra. As such reactions are rare, but still maintain the gap. Give her steam inhalation four times a day. There is no need to give her Cetirizine if you are giving Allegra.
